Why Dark Energy Was Invented
Dark energy was proposed in the late 1990s to explain why distant galaxies are moving away from us faster than expected. The discovery suggested an accelerating Universe, which didn’t fit into the framework of Einstein’s General Relativity without a repulsive force. Since no known force explained this behavior, physicists introduced the idea of dark energy — an unknown form of energy that permeates space.
